WebPrimarily documented in dogs, optic nerve hypoplasia also occurs in cats, horses, cattle, and pigs. The lesion is not necessarily associated with visual impairment. It is the consequence of retinal ganglion cell maldevelopment, early loss of retinal ganglion cells, or failure of the axons to exit the globe. It is inherited in some breeds of dogs. WebOptic nerve hypoplasia is a condition that uncommonly affects the optic nerves of cats and dogs, leading to a variable degree of vision reduction (or even blindness) in one or both eyes. In some cases, the eyes of affected animals are otherwise normal. In other instances, the eyes are malformed in a variety of ways.
